Space Conference Speaker

Larry Bartoszek

Owner, Bartoszek Engineering

Find Me At
Sessions: Space Ambassadors, Space Elevators

Larry Bartoszek has a dual degree in Mechanical Engineering and Physics from the University of Illinois and is an Illinois Licensed Professional Engineer. He is a member of the American Society of Mechanical Engineers, the American Welding Society, ASM International, and the National Space Society. He is also a Space Ambassador for the NSS. Larry serves as Vice President of the International Space Elevator Consortium. Larry worked at the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ory from 1983 to 1993. He owns Bartoszek Engineering, a consulting firm that specializes in mechanical designs for the nuclear and high-energy physics research community worldwide.
